diff options
Diffstat (limited to 'src/base/loader')
-rw-r--r-- | src/base/loader/aout_object.cc | 3 | ||||
-rw-r--r-- | src/base/loader/dtb_object.cc | 2 | ||||
-rw-r--r-- | src/base/loader/ecoff_object.cc | 3 | ||||
-rwxr-xr-x | src/base/loader/hex_file.cc | 5 | ||||
-rw-r--r-- | src/base/loader/object_file.cc | 7 | ||||
-rw-r--r-- | src/base/loader/raw_object.cc | 1 | ||||
-rw-r--r-- | src/base/loader/symtab.cc | 3 |
7 files changed, 15 insertions, 9 deletions
diff --git a/src/base/loader/aout_object.cc b/src/base/loader/aout_object.cc index 468b1b1f0..b731c9a83 100644 --- a/src/base/loader/aout_object.cc +++ b/src/base/loader/aout_object.cc @@ -28,9 +28,10 @@ * Authors: Steve Reinhardt */ +#include "base/loader/aout_object.hh" + #include <string> -#include "base/loader/aout_object.hh" #include "base/loader/exec_aout.h" #include "base/loader/symtab.hh" #include "base/trace.hh" diff --git a/src/base/loader/dtb_object.cc b/src/base/loader/dtb_object.cc index 986f6455d..fab6a762d 100644 --- a/src/base/loader/dtb_object.cc +++ b/src/base/loader/dtb_object.cc @@ -35,9 +35,9 @@ #include <cassert> -#include "sim/byteswap.hh" #include "fdt.h" #include "libfdt.h" +#include "sim/byteswap.hh" ObjectFile * DtbObject::tryFile(const std::string &fname, size_t len, uint8_t *data) diff --git a/src/base/loader/ecoff_object.cc b/src/base/loader/ecoff_object.cc index 1869efa13..4e94ecd1e 100644 --- a/src/base/loader/ecoff_object.cc +++ b/src/base/loader/ecoff_object.cc @@ -28,9 +28,10 @@ * Authors: Steve Reinhardt */ +#include "base/loader/ecoff_object.hh" + #include <string> -#include "base/loader/ecoff_object.hh" #include "base/loader/symtab.hh" #include "base/misc.hh" #include "base/trace.hh" diff --git a/src/base/loader/hex_file.cc b/src/base/loader/hex_file.cc index dac013d40..c80343961 100755 --- a/src/base/loader/hex_file.cc +++ b/src/base/loader/hex_file.cc @@ -28,14 +28,15 @@ * Authors: Jaidev Patwardhan */ +#include "base/loader/hex_file.hh" + #include <cctype> #include <cstdio> #include <list> #include <string> -#include "base/loader/hex_file.hh" -#include "base/loader/symtab.hh" #include "base/cprintf.hh" +#include "base/loader/symtab.hh" #include "mem/port_proxy.hh" using namespace std; diff --git a/src/base/loader/object_file.cc b/src/base/loader/object_file.cc index 8bafd3c56..a82314e68 100644 --- a/src/base/loader/object_file.cc +++ b/src/base/loader/object_file.cc @@ -29,9 +29,11 @@ * Steve Reinhardt */ +#include "base/loader/object_file.hh" + +#include <fcntl.h> #include <sys/mman.h> #include <sys/types.h> -#include <fcntl.h> #include <unistd.h> #include <zlib.h> @@ -39,14 +41,13 @@ #include <list> #include <string> +#include "base/cprintf.hh" #include "base/loader/aout_object.hh" #include "base/loader/dtb_object.hh" #include "base/loader/ecoff_object.hh" #include "base/loader/elf_object.hh" -#include "base/loader/object_file.hh" #include "base/loader/raw_object.hh" #include "base/loader/symtab.hh" -#include "base/cprintf.hh" #include "mem/port_proxy.hh" using namespace std; diff --git a/src/base/loader/raw_object.cc b/src/base/loader/raw_object.cc index 35a952741..4a04f7dfc 100644 --- a/src/base/loader/raw_object.cc +++ b/src/base/loader/raw_object.cc @@ -29,6 +29,7 @@ */ #include "base/loader/raw_object.hh" + #include "base/loader/symtab.hh" #include "base/trace.hh" #include "debug/Loader.hh" diff --git a/src/base/loader/symtab.cc b/src/base/loader/symtab.cc index 853d98cc4..ea7332114 100644 --- a/src/base/loader/symtab.cc +++ b/src/base/loader/symtab.cc @@ -28,12 +28,13 @@ * Authors: Nathan Binkert */ +#include "base/loader/symtab.hh" + #include <fstream> #include <iostream> #include <string> #include <vector> -#include "base/loader/symtab.hh" #include "base/misc.hh" #include "base/str.hh" #include "base/types.hh" |